python實現T檢驗

python實現T檢驗

t檢驗,亦稱student t檢驗(Student’s t test),主要用於樣本含量較小(例如n < 30),總體標準差σ未知的正態分佈。
t檢驗是用t分佈理論來推論差異發生的概率,從而比較兩個平均數的差異是否顯著

其假設如下:

H0:μ = μ0 (零假設null hypothesis)
H1:μ ≠ μ0(備擇假設alternative hypothesis)

python代碼實現如下:

from scipy import stats
stats.ttest_ind(data1,data2)

如果數據中有nan,則T檢驗結果也爲nan,此時需要去除nan值,再進行T檢驗

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章